As Trainee QS / Assistant QS, you will be working as an integral part of the project team. Under guidance from the Project Surveyor you will gain commercial experience whilst providing key technical support in the financial management of the project.

Responsibilities

  • Carry out analysis of subcontract quotations, reviewing conditions/ qualifications prior to submission of a tender and preparing bills of quantities
  • Preparation of interim applications, including works executed, materials on site and works by subcontractors, plus submission to the Client’s team by the scheduled date
  • The identification, measurement, evaluation and recovery of contract variations
  • Collation of records required to substantiate additional payment and those required to defend claims received from subcontractors
  • Assisting with the procurement of subcontractors and professional services on larger projects and taking ownership of procurement on smaller projects
  • Assisting with the measurement and evaluation of claimed variations on larger projects, and agreement with subcontractors on smaller projects
  • Producing payments and issuing associated notices to suppliers and subcontractors, including measurement of works and variations executed, to assess interim and final accounts
  • Assistance with the production and submission of weekly financial forecasts, including collation of contract costs and cross checking to Accounts ledgers and other internal reports
